    I watched a group of Chinese workers in Shanghai reassemble a 400 year old building that had been moved to our school yard. 2 stories, 1000 SQ ft footprint. Not one nail or any glue used in the entire building. All of it was lock joints and wood pegs. Absolutely impressive to witness.
